Summary

Law Firm is currently looking for a Windshield/Glass Litigation Attorney to join their team. The successful candidate will have the opportunity to work in a fast-paced and challenging environment. This position requires an experienced attorney with a strong background in glass litigation.

The position will be based in the firm’s Fort Lauderdale office and the successful candidate will report to the Human Resources Director, Jennifer Lowit.

Law Firm Windshield/Glass Litigation Attorney Job Overview

Law Firm is seeking an experienced Windshield/Glass Litigation Attorney to join their team. The successful candidate will be responsible for handling a wide range of glass litigation matters, including but not limited to:

• Drafting and filing legal documents, pleadings and motions
• Negotiating settlements
• Conducting legal research
• Representing clients in court
• Attending mediations and hearings
• Analyzing case law and statutes
• Preparing and presenting oral arguments
• Providing legal advice and counsel to clients

Qualifications

• Juris Doctor degree from an accredited law school
• Admitted to practice law in the state of Florida
• 3+ years of experience in glass litigation
• Ability to handle a high volume of cases
• Excellent written and verbal communication skills
• Strong analytical and problem-solving skills
• Ability to work independently and in a team environment
• Excellent organizational and time management skills

Salary

The salary for this position is competitive and commensurate with experience.
